The Chicago Bears were missing some big names on the practice field Wednesday as they prepare for a Week 9 matchup against the Cincinnati Bengals.

Seven players didn't participate in Wednesday's practice, and six of them were offensive skill-position players. Wide receivers Rome Odunze (heel), DJ Moore (hip/groin), Luther Burden III (concussion) and Olamide Zaccheaus (knee) got the "did not participate" designation, as did running backs D'Andre Swift (groin) and Roschon Johnson (back).

Defensive lineman Dominique Robinson (ankle) joined them with the "DNP" tag.

Tight end Cole Kmet (back) was limited Wednesday, as was defensive back Tyrique Stevenson (shoulder). Linebacker Amen Ogbongbemiga (knee) was a full participant as he works his way back from injured reserve.

The Bears will be looking to bounce back from a frustrating loss to a Baltimore Ravens team that was without Lamar Jackson and had only one win prior to last week. This time around, they'll face a Cincinnati Bengals team that won't have Joe Burrow, and replacement Joe Flacco is dealing with a shoulder injury.
